Take care of your car and your car will take care of you. Truer words were never written. However, it’s not always easy to tell which auto repair businesses have the knowledge and experience you need or a reputation you can trust. To help you save your time and money, we have put together six tips for choosing the right auto repair service for your vehicle. Take your time to read through, and you should end up finding someone you can trust.

  • Check for certifications: Both The Federal Trade Commission and the National Institute for Automotive Service Excellence recommend that you note the certification on the outside window of any shop you visit. These certifications will let you know about whether the employees are trained and knowledgeable about car repair.
  • Use the Internet: The Internet has made it easy for consumers to instantly check on any business. Check the Internet when searching for a brake repair place to find out how other consumers feel about their experiences with the company.
  • Ensure the shop guarantees their services: Never choose a shop that does not stand behind the car repair or maintenance services they provide. Also, ask about the warranty options the shop provides. If the technicians you speak to are spotty about this then drive on.  
  • Get reviews: Reliable companies are glad to have their customer reviews published on their website. Go over the website of the shop you are considering to see what customers have to say about the shop. 
  • Ask questions: A good shop will encourage you to ask questions. Ask them what type of repairs they specialize in, what their qualifications are how much certain procedures costs, etc.
  • Decide between a dealer and a local shop: The difference between an auto repair dealer and a local shop can be like night and day. Depending on your problem, you may have to choose one or the other. Brand specific dealers charge more because they deal only in a particular brand. On the other hand, if you need some heavy duty work, a local shop is the best option. Additionally, local shops usually charge less for labor.

The bottom line is that not all repair shops are created equal. For the best service and the highest quality work, take some time to research the options near you.
